Describing a churn

Ballinasloe, Co. Galway

A churn is used for making butter. The churn we have at home is a dash churn about 20 years old. It holds 7 gallons of milk and it is worked by placing the dash in the churn and putting gin an axel secured with a screw which is turned by hand. The revolving dash churns the cream into butter. It is done once a week and winter and every 2nd day in summer. My mother does the churning but I take a turn when she gets tired.
